The updated list (7/24/16):
Albert Einstein
Boston University (1 optional essay, 1 mandatory if gap year)

Jefferson (1 optional essay)
Harvard (if a senior, and applying New Pathway)
Indiana
Mayo

NYMC
Rochester
St. Louis

SUNY Buffalo
SUNY Downstate (4-5 short answer)
UCSF
University of Nebraska
University of Wisconsin (1 optional essay)
University of Tennessee
UT Galveston
UT Houston
UT San Antonio
Washington University - St. Louis (1 optional essay)
Wright State University

Am I wrong in remembering that Harvard had no essay?
Nope, you're right. Harvard has no essay is you are a traditional applicant (otherwise you need to describe what you did in your time off), with nothing more to add to your application (optional essay), and who is applying only to Pathways. HST has a separate essay.
